South Wales, April 6 -- United Kingdom Intellectual Property Office (UKIPO) has registered trademark "DAMAC AI" on March 17. The details about the trademark application no. UK00004356218 published in the journal no. 2026/014 (April 3).
With Beck Greener LLP as representative, Vistara Ventures Co. Ltd. filed the trademark application for the below mentioned good(s)/service(s).
